Around the World with Diabetes
Maëlle Bocher from France is an extraordinary twelve-year-old with diabetes. Maëlle was diagnosed with Type 1 diabetes aged five. In January 2006, Maëlle and her family embarked on an exciting sailing journey around the world. The family, who lives on their boat, have sailed the Atlantic and spent 18 months living in small villages on the African coast. They are now sailing around Brazil and the Amazon. The ongoing adventure is a dream come true for Maëlle and her parents who at first believed that their daughter’s diabetes would make such travels impossible.
